Endorsed by the Swedish Asthma and Allergy: Association, the Electrolux PureOxygen Allergy 450 Ultra Allergen & Odor Air Purifier helps clean the air with five stages of filtration and is AHAM certified for areas up to 450 square feet. Five stages of high filtration: Premium HEPA filtration absorbs 99.97 percent of dust mites, allergens, smoke, pet dander and other pollutants from the air down to 0.3 microns in size, while the activated carbon filter helps reduce unwanted odors, VOC's and other dangerous gases in your home.

Additionally, the pre-filter has been treated with Cleancel, an antimicrobial coating that impedes the growth of bacteria and molds. All filters are encompassed in the washable filter cartridge. PlasmaWave Technology breaks up potentially harmful molecules that generate naturally occurring hydrogen and water vapor. Unlike most ion generators, PlasmaWave Technology does not produce any harmful ozone and therefore carries the CARB (California Air Resource Board) Seal of Approval and is listed as a California Certified Air Cleaning Device. Air quality and light sensors / auto and sleep mode settings: Auto mode allows the air quality sensor to adjust the fan speed, the more particulates sensed, the higher the fan speed and the faster that clean air is circulated back into your living environment. When the unit is in auto mode, the on-board light detector senses when lights are low and automatically activates sleep mode, which sets the fan speed to quiet and dims the LED control panel lights, allowing you to sleep soundly and undisturbed.

Who shed a lot.In this Electrolux Air Purifier review, I will take a close look at the Electrolux Oxygen EAP 300. I have now used the Electrolux Air Purifier Oxygen EAP 300 for 3 months and as you may have also seen in my air purifier review of the EAP150 model, the results are undeniable and quite impressive. And once again, the old versus new filter comparison speaks volumes! The Electrolux Air Purifier EAP 300 has proven to be very powerful. The EAP 150 model is able to process a handsome volume of air, but the 300 model will plow through dust and fine particles like a runaway train. The huge HEPA filter will have a significant effect on all kind of air borne pollutants such as spores, smoke, dust and ultra fine particles from general air pollution. I wanted to write this air purifier review after 3 months which is also the recommended lifetime of the active carbon pre-filter. So I did a little photo shoot of the air purifier as I changed the carbon filter before starting this review. Just as with the smaller Electrolux Air Purifier EAP 150 model this was more than a little shocking. The amount of dust that is obviously floating around in a seemingly tidy home is rather disgusting. The pre-filter has done a good job of protecting the HEPA filter and I am unable to detect a difference in color from either side of the filter. In my two months review of the Electrolux PureOxygen Allergy 150, the front of the HEPA filter was clearly dirtier than the back. The device has a straight forward and easily accessible control panel. This is the “Nose” of the air purifier. This is also called the Air Quality Sensor.

Surely this is a particle sensor based on PPI measurements. The sensor determines the amount of particles and aerosols (microscopic droplets). The result is indicated via the air quality display. Resets the “change filter” indicator after changing the filter. This great feature will adjust the fan speed automatically. When the air quality sensor measures an increase or decrease in the surrounding air quality, the fan speed will adjust accordingly by switching between the four main fan speeds. The auto function also controls the night mode. For some reason the turbo fan speed is not a part of the auto function. This display indicates the quality of the air with color indication from green to red. The display consists of 5 lights. Two green, two orange and one red level. The back-lit, wave shaped symbol indicates whether the Plasmawave technology is active. One button operation used to step through the fan speeds (one way only). Having a remote control is one of the things that I have truly missed on my European version of the Electrolux Air Purifier EAP 150 model. The remote has five buttons. They are easily identifiable and responds readily to a light touch. The available functions are: The remote isn´t particularly demanding as to where you point it. If you are in the same room you can actually point it in the opposite direction and it will still work. A very nice feature with the remote control is that you can step through the fan speeds in both directions. The buttons are not back-lit. It comes with a small socket and a piece of double adhesive tape so that you can mount it directly on the air purifier. The Electrolux Air Purifier series is extremely simple to operate. Basically the only thing you can do wrong with this air purifier is to turn the HEPA filter the wrong way. Nevertheless, this is easy to avoid by noting the arrow sign on the side of the HEPA filter that indicates the direction of the air flow.
